Rachel Dunscombe has been appointed as part of the ECHAlliance’s board
ECHAlliance, The Global Health Connector is delighted to announce the appointment of Rachel Dunscombe (CEO openEHR) to its board.
ECHAlliance

Rachel Dunscombe, is the CEO of OpenEHR International. Until August 2022 Rachel spent over five years as the CEO of the NHS Digital Academy. She has provided advisory services to the Secretary of State for Health, been a member of the UK government AI council and through her academic work Rachel has received a Visiting Professorship at Imperial College, London. Rachel is formerly the Director of Digital/CIO for Salford/NCA Group which under her leadership was the NHS’s most digitally mature organisation.

 

In expressing her enthusiasm for the appointment, Rachel Dunscombe stated, “I am delighted to be joining the ECHAlliance board to support the furthering of digital health, care and life sciences global for human benefit. The current trajectory of healthcare systems are not sustainable without the use of digital and data and the ECHAlliance has a role in ensuring the global community collaborates to make this reality.”

 

Brian O’Connor, Chair of ECHAlliance, added his perspective, saying, “Rachel has been an inspiration over many years, and we share the same passion and determination to improve citizens’ health globally. I love her practical, can-do attitude, informed by her varied experiences”.

 

ECHAlliance is confident that Rachel Dunscombe’s strategic insights and commitment to advancing digital health will greatly contribute to the organisation’s mission.
